
The BMW F13 M6 is doing its farewell tour. The successor to this best selling model is scheduled to appear sometime in 2018 as the new 8 Series. Yet, the current M6 still draws plenty of interest. Its looks are still relevant, but there are a few options that could make the BMW M6 of this current generation even more appealing. For the owner of this M6, this meant aftermarket wheels.
The build started with a stock BMW M6. This particular high-performance model from the Bavarian car maker comes with one of the best engines the company currently offers. The 4.4 liter BMW TwinPower Turbo V8 engine in the BMW M6 delivers 560 horsepower and 500 lb-ft of torque. By utilizing its Launch Control feature – letting your engine achieve maximum acceleration from a standing start – you can brandish every lb-ft right off the line, accelerating from 0 to 62mph (0-100km/h) in 4.3 seconds.
The owner of this vehicle chose to go with HRE Performance Wheels. For many, these are some of the best aftermarket forged wheels available on the market today. They showcase a prominent design, impressive build quality and, alongside lightweight, they make for a great addition to a vehicle like the M6.
For this Sakhir Orange BMW M6, the choice went towards a set of HRE S107 wheels. These split-five-spoke wheels come with a modern design, exposed hardware and plenty of lip shown. The wheels in this build are machined in sizes of 21×9.5 and 21×12 in the front and rear, respectively. The wheels feature a Satin Black finish for the center and a Gloss Black outer and the inner barrel finish.
With Pirelli P Zero tires, sized 255/30/21 in the front and 325/25/21 in the rear, the driver won’t have any problem in putting those 560 horsepowers to the road. Furthermore, the vehicle received a carbon fiber lip spoiler, side skirts, a rear diffuser and a rear decklid spoiler.
